Tihar

Tihar is a village located in Jalalabad tehsil of Shahjahanpur district in Uttar Pradesh, India. It is situated 10km away from sub-district headquarter Kalan (tehsildar office) and 65km away from district headquarter Shahjahanpur.

About Tihar

According to Census 2011, the location code or village code of Tihar is 134536. The village spans a total geographical area of 483.44 hectares, and the pincode of the locality is 242227. Jalalabad is nearest town to Tihar village for all major economic activities.

Population of Tihar

Below is a concise population overview of Tihar as per the Census 2011 data. The table highlights the key population metrics categorized by gender and social groups.

ParticularsTotalMaleFemale
Total Population 1,224 696 528
Child Population (0–6 yrs) 285 155 130
Scheduled Castes (SC) 35 24 11
Scheduled Tribes (ST) N/A N/A N/A
Literate Population 513 348 165
Illiterate Population 711 348 363

Here's a detailed summary of the Basic Population Details of Tihar village:

  • The total population of Tihar village is around 1,224, including approximately 696 males and 528 females, with a sex ratio of 758 females per 1,000 males.
  • There are about 285 children aged 0–6 years in Tihar village, reflecting the young population in the village.
  • Tihar village has 35 people belonging to the Scheduled Castes (SC).
  • The literacy rate of Tihar village is about 41.91%, with male literacy at 50.00% and female literacy at 31.25%.
  • There are around 192 households in Tihar village.

Connectivity of Tihar

Connectivity plays a major role in improving access, opportunities, and overall development of villages like Tihar. As per the 2011 stats, Tihar had access to public bus service, private bus service and railway station.

Connectivity Type Status (in year 2011)
Public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Private Bus Service Available within 5 - 10 km distance
Railway Station Available within 10+ km distance
